Workers at PECO, the electric company for the Philadelphia region and Pennsylvania’s largest electric and natural gas utility, went on strike just after midnight on Saturday, July 4, winning a tentative agreement for the 1,500 workers just before midnight on Monday, July 6.

They restored defined-benefit pensions for the 600 newer hires who had been relegated to 401(k)...

Two years and six strikes into bargaining—after switching law firms, cancelling negotiation sessions, firing union leaders, and allegedly backing a decertification effort—perhaps it’s dawning on University Medical Center in New Orleans that nurses don’t tire out easily.

On May 1 the nurses held their sixth strike—at five days, the longest yet—and their picket lines kee...
